About the role:
- Ensure that bedrooms, bathrooms, and communal areas are always cleaned to a high standard.
- Undertake deep cleans as required on a rota basis to include floors, soft furnishing, fixtures, fittings, windows, and walls.
- Dispose of rubbish.
- Report any equipment failure or maintenance issues in line with policies and procedures.
- Comply with COSHH and Infection Control Regulations.
- Engage in meaningful activities with residents as part of the role and promote independence, choice, dignity, and respect at all times.
